Marion Barry was D.C.’s mayor for sixteen years (1979-91 and 1995-99), and currently he’s a city council member representing Ward 8, a section of D.C. that’s overwhelmingly African-American. Ad startup Solve Media has a plan to kill off the pre-roll advertisement that it thinks will make users and advertisers happy. Instead of sitting through a pre-roll advertisement, Solve Media will give you an option of typing in a branding message from the advertiser. So, you could see a Ford ad, or you could just type in, “Built Ford tough,” and the ad would go away.
